Tips for Surface Cleaner Selection, Application, and Maintenance
When choosing and using a surface cleaner for your commercial space, consider a few key factors to ensure the best results.
Here are some straightforward tips to help you select, apply, and maintain your surface cleaner effectively:
- Choose a surface cleaner suited to your specific needs. Consider the surface type and the level of grease or grime you need to tackle.
- Check reviews before you buy. Other shops' experiences can help you pick a ripper cleaner.
- Consider the price, but remember quality. Cheaper isn't always better in the long run.
- Choose cleaners that can tackle grease and grime specific to your business.
- Look for concentrated formulas. They might cost more upfront but can decrease your overall spend.
- Always read the label before use. Some cleaners need to be diluted with water first.
- Test on a small, hidden area before using it on the whole surface.
- Stock up when there's a sale, but check the use-by date to avoid waste.
- Respond quickly to spills. The longer you wait, the harder they are to clean.
- Use the right tools. A good mop or cloth can make cleaning faster and more effective.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best surface cleaning agent?
The best cleaning agents are usually disinfectants or antibacterial formulas that kill germs effectively. For reliable results, look for quaternary ammonium compounds or alcohol-based cleaners.

What are hard surface cleaners?
They're the go-to for cleaning tiles, benchtops, and floors. These cleaners are tougher than your average spray and tackle grime on non-porous surfaces.
What is the difference between a surface cleaner and an all-purpose cleaner?
Surface cleaners are for specific areas, like benches and countertops. All-purpose cleaners are your jack-of-all-trades, effective on many surfaces, including glass, metal, and wood. Choose based on the job.
